Post by 'AhSaN' on Feb 11, 2018 2:45:52 GMT
If you want to deal "Pure damage", keep STR. Reactive Heal can still be used with STR. Since Reactive Heal's Heal amount is also dependent on MaxHP, you can get a decent heal (Decent among Reactive Heal's Heal) from it. If you want to increase it's healing amount a little bit more, equip Raziel Code III and Magic Amplifier to Maximize your heal. Personally I'm going to have 170 VIT so I'll use Struggler as well, for higher Reactive Heal.
Other than Reactive Heal, all other upcoming skills work excellently with STR types.

Post by NightBreeze on Feb 11, 2018 16:45:52 GMT
If you want to deal "Pure damage", keep STR. Reactive Heal can still be used with STR. Since Reactive Heal's Heal amount is also dependent on MaxHP, you can get a decent heal (Decent among Reactive Heal's Heal) from it. If you want to increase it's healing amount a little bit more, equip Raziel Code III and Magic Amplifier to Maximize your heal. Personally I'm going to have 170 VIT so I'll use Struggler as well, for higher Reactive Heal. Other than Reactive Heal, all other upcoming skills work excellently with STR types. Umm how exactly are you going to use that matk set for reactive heal? Reactive Heal heals you a few times when you get hit. You'll evade most of the time, and you can't know when you'll get hit. Unless the boss does a regularly timed atk that you know you can't evade, you could switch to the matk set before he hits you so you get healed more. But realistically I'd say the matk set is not needed, and also you don't need 170 VIT for struggler's effect at high lvls.
